Khimsar Fort
Perched on the edge of
the Great Thar Desert in the heart of rural India, the unique fort at
Khimsar offers a wide range of experiences. The battle-scarred walls
and turrets remind one of the glorious past. The initial construction
began in 1523 AD, the family moved in during the 18th century when a
new 'Zenana' (ladies wing) was constructed. Thakur Onkar Singh built a
regal wing for himself in 1940s. Today, the Khimsar Fort ranks high
amongst the premier classified heritage hotels of India.
Khimsar Fort is located in the rural zone of Rajasthan. It is spread
over 11 acres of sprawling lawns, and the unspoilt and well-preserved
Khimsar Fort offers an unbelievable resort atmosphere with modern
comforts.
